201393 pts
On the wonderfully plump, dense and floral nose, this wine shows blackberry jam, black cherry, allspice, wet river stones and lilac aromas. The palate packs plenty of earthy tones, from juniper and asphalt to eucalyptus and black pepper, proving quite complex and layered.

201286 pts
The wine is dark and tannic, and while it has a huge core of black cherries, the balance is off, suggesting that it won't age well. The alcohol feels hot and porty, with a chocolate-covered raisin finish. Drink up.
